Abstract

     This cross-sectional descriptive research examined the effect of health literacy on self-protective behaviors against pesticide use among watermelon farmers in Kham Kaeo Subdistrict, Sophisai District, Bueng Kan Province. The sample consisted of 213 watermelon farmers selected through simple random sampling. Data were collected using questionnaires comprising three parts: personal factors, health literacy, and self-protective behaviors against pesticides use. Content validity was assessed by three experts, with item-objective congruence (IOC) scores ranging from 0.67-1.00. Reliability analysis using Cronbach's alpha showed coefficients of 0.760 for health literacy and 0.765 for self-protective behavior. Data was analyzed using descriptive statistics and stepwise multiple regression analysis, witha significance level of 0.05
     The results showed that the farmers had a high level of self-protective behavior against pesticides use (Mean = 40.8, S.D. = 0.37) and a moderate level of health literacy (Mean = 139.56, S.D. = 0.96). Regression coefficients showed that the health literacy predictors including media literacy (Beta = 0.268, p-value < 0.001) and self-management (Beta = 0.245, p-value < 0.001) were significant predictors of self-protective behavior against pesticide use among farmers, with statistical significance at the 0.05 level. The research suggests organizing activities that promote media literacy and self-management skills to enhance appropriate self-protective behaviors when using pesticides.
